CHAIRMAN’S ADDRESS

SINGAPORE LOGISTICS ASSOCIATION 03

It had been another fruitful year. The double-digit nett growth of 11 per cent inmembership or 43 new admissions during the year echoed the support of logisticsservice providers to the association. It also signified that the works of the associationduring the past years had been well received.

Year 2005 scored distinction with the unveiling of a number of work programmesand developments. Noteworthy were:

• Launch of the NUS/SLA Study on Benchmarking & Ranking of Third-Party Logistics.

• Debut of the e-Logistics TechForum 2005 which highlighted the latest trends and best practices in the adoption of technology in the logistics industry.

• Launch of the Occupational Safety and Health Guidelines for the logistics industry.

• Launch of The Safety Handbook for Hauliers in PSA’s Containers Terminals thatmarked a solidarity attempt between the port and the haulier community to work together to make the port safe and secure.

• Signing of The ASEAN Framework on Multimodal Transport by ASEAN Ministersfor Transport that aimed to facilitate door-to-door transport amongst countries.

• Inaugural meeting with the Civil Aviation Authority of Singapore, which formalisedthe channel of communication with regular dialogue sessions.

• Launch of The Practitioner’s Definitive Guide: Seafreight Forwarding, the secondin the series of the association's publications.

That said, however, rising fuel costs remained as one of the most distressing issuesduring the year. I believe it would continue to hurt many of our member-companiesfor the years to come. This was exacerbated when the use of ultra low sulphurdiesel was made mandatory from 1 December 2005, following new compliance onoperations such as the Fire Safety (Petroleum and Flammable Materials) Regulationsthat required vehicles transporting dangerous goods to be tracked and securitysurcharges, among others. Then on 1 October 2006, Singapore would implementthe Euro IV exhaust emission standard for diesel vehicles.

The association would continue to make representations on all other issues thatwould or potentially might impact the logistics industry. It is not just indigenouspolicies, but also the shifting global economy that would pose great challenges forus all as we move ahead.

In all, I could only express my deepest gratitude to all members for the unyieldingsupport throughout the year. The success of the association reflects theaccomplishments of each and every member. My sincere thanks too to the secretariatteam and all business associates for the excellent collaboration that helped alleviatemy responsibilities in the association.

The association could catch on with the more sanguine impulse inyear 2005. Firstly, the world’s economy remained relatively benign.Secondly, Singapore continued to ride on the resurgence of theeconomy from the year before to register an expansion of 6.4 percent. Thirdly, the transport and logistics segment benefited from thisgrowth with increased activities.

FIATA Advisory Body Dangerous GoodsAt the invitation of the association, Mr Goran Berg, aUN ESCAP expert on Dangerous Goods (DG) conducteda half-day briefing session on 6 April to some 20 member-representatives and the chief chemist of PSA. Hispresentation touched on international DG regulations,industry guidelines for the security of transport ofDG by roads and supply chain management of DG.Mr Berg is the Risk Manager of Schenker AG –Sweden, and holds the chairmanship of FIATAAdvisory Body DG, Swedish International Freight Association DGCommittee and Nordic Association of Freight Forwarders DG Committee.

Transportation Specialist Legal Liability InsuranceThe Transportation Specialist Legal LiabilityInsurance program is put together by Conrad& Sons Risk Specialists Pte Ltd exclusivelyfor SLA member-companies engaging infreight forwarding, customs broking, non-vessel owning common carriers, non-aircraftowning common carriers, and other relatedactivities in logistics like warehousing,consolidation, packing and trucking.Underwritten by the Chubb Group of Companies,the programme was launched on 28 April. Otherthan bill of lading and airway bill liability, itscoverage includes bailee’s liability, error &omissions, fines & duty as well as third-party liability.

IMDG Awareness and Loss Prevention SeminarIn collaboration with the TT Club, the association organised a one-day seminar onInternational Maritime Dangerous Goods Code (IMDG) Awareness and Loss Preventionon 15 November. The panel of experts include Mr Andrew Webster, Director of LossPrevention of the TT Club, Mr Mike Compton, Technical Consultant to the ICHCAInternational Ltd and Mr Chan Leng Sun, Lawyer, Solicitor and Partner of Ang &Partners. More than 70 personnel from member-companies were present at theseminar where the speakers presented wide-ranging topics covering technical, legaland other important aspects of IMDG, common problems of packaged DG, IMDGunder Singapore law, emergency plans, as well as subject matters relating to security,safety and health.

ASEAN Framework Agreement on Multimodal TransportThe ASEAN Framework Agreement on Multimodal Transport was signed by all tenASEAN Ministers for Transport at the 11th ASEAN Transport Ministers Meeting heldin Vientiane, Lao PDR on 17 November.

The association contributed to past deliberations of the framework, which aimedto further facilitate door-to-door delivery of goods using various modes of transportunder a single transport document. The agreement also provided the common policyframework for the further specialisation and competency of freight forwarders andmultimodal transport operators in the region, which would help to reduce the costof doing business.

Civil Aviation Authority of SingaporeThe association held its inaugural meeting with the CivilAviation Authority of Singapore (CAAS) on 21 November.Amongst the agenda items discussed were the MontrealConvention 1999 viz Carriage by Air Act (Chapter 32A) - 2001Revised Edition and their impact on the conditions of contracton airway bills, adoption of the Regulated Cargo Agents Regimeand collaborative initiatives amongst stakeholders to boostsea-air traffic and recent industry developments.

The meeting formalised the channel of communication betweenthe association and CAAS with regular dialogue sessions.

Insurance BondWith inputs from the association, MACS-UIB Insurance Brokers put together aninsurance bond facility service exclusively for members through a number ofinsurance companies. In lieu of banker’s guarantee which would require full cashvalue as collateral, the insurance bond would be made available especially to the

small & medium companies for avariety of purposes such as propertyrental deposit, Customs bond deposit,Internat iona l A i r TransportAssociation (IATA) Cargo Agency,Airlines Agency and the like. Withconsiderable low cash collateral,the facility made available moreworking capital for these small& medium companies.

Fire Safety (Petroleum and Flammable Materials)RegulationsThe amended Fire Safety Act, the Fire Safety (Petroleum and Flammable Materials)Regulations was gazetted on 16 February. Under the revised regulations, companiesinvolved in the import, storage and transport of petroleum and flammable materials(FM) would be required to comply with several new key provisions.

The association contributed feedback and some members conductedsite tours within their facilities to familiarise the Singapore CivilDefence Force (SCDF) in their operations of providing FM transportservices. The association also helped to coordinate registrationsof member-companies for the half-day seminar conducted bySCDF held on 1 and 2 March to acquaint the industry on thekey requirements, licence application procedures as well astechnical guidelines to be adopted. The SCDF enforcement ofthe Hazmat Transportation Vehicle Tracking System wasimplemented on 1 July.

To help defray compliance costs, the association togetherwith the Singapore Transport Association endorsed theimposition of the FM surcharges on road transportationservices provided by members on 16 May.

Ultra Low Sulphur DieselThe association together with the Singapore Transport Association and ContainerDepot Association (Singapore) made representations to the National EnvironmentAgency with regard to the introduction of ultra low sulphur diesel (ULSD) and EuroIV exhaust emission standard for diesel vehicles in Singapore on 28 July and 15September. The several suggestions cited by the associations to help alleviate ourcost burdens were unfortunately declined by the agency. The implementation datesof ULSD was 1 December 2005 while Euro IV exhaust emission standard for dieselvehicles would be 1 October 2006.

NUS/SLA Study on Benchmarking & Ranking ofThird-Party Logistics

In collaboration with researchers at the Business School of the National Universityof Singapore (NUS), the association conducted a study on Benchmarking &Ranking of Third-Party Logistics (3PL). It is an industry-wide study aimed atobtaining an empirical snapshot of the industry in Singapore with a two-prongapproach:

• Identify the 3PL players that rank among the best within the industry through peer ranking of fellow players in the industry in each different league or cluster of competitors.

• Investigate the 3PLs’ scope of logistics activities and interactions with their customers.

The study was launched at the SLA 31st Annual General Meeting heldon 13 May. Prof Hum Sin Hoon of NUS gave a presentation on the

benchmarking study, which was well received by more than 65 member-representatives who were present at the meeting.

Occupational Safety and Health GuidelinesThe Occupational Safety and Health (OSH) Guidelines for the logistics industry waslaunched at a seminar held on 14 July. Jointly developed by the Ministry of Manpower,Singapore General Hospital and the association over a period of two years, theseguidelines provided information and guidance on the identification of work hazardsand their prevention in manual material handling, handling of chemicals, operationof powered vehicles, material storage, electrical, prevention of fire and explosionand work environment. More than 120 logistics personnel attended the engagingseminar, which include highlights of musculoskeletal symptoms, accident casestudies and stretch exercises.

TradeXchange™The association participated in two deliberations on TradeXchange™ initiatedby the Economic Development Board (EDB) during the year. The project is a followup of a recommendation by the Economic Review Committee to develop an integratedIT community platform for the trade and logistics industry so as to strengthenour national competitiveness as a logistics hub. An inter-agency study teamcomprising representatives was formed to conceptualise the development of theproject in year 2003.

The foremost objective of TradeXchange™ is to enhance Singapore’s trade, logisticsand financial sectors by reducing information redundancy and improvingresponsiveness of shippers, logistics providers, carriers, banks, government agenciesand others in the supply chain through the adoption of open e-business standardsand sharing of common IT services.

The first session held on 5 April with the participation of some 20 member-representatives, presented an update on the revised scope as well as gatheredfeedback on the revised system and company’s specific interests. The second sessionwas the 3rd User Council meeting on 27th April, which reviewed the updates on theamended scope, project schedule, key issues raised during the 2nd User Councilmeeting and those that surfaced to the project team.

1. SIGNIFICANT ACCOUNTING POLICIES

(a) Basis of accountingThe financial statements of the Association, expressed in Singapore dollars, have been prepared underthe historical cost convention.

(b) DepreciationDepreciation is calculated on a straight line method to write off the cost of the fixed assets over theirestimated useful life which are as follows:-Computer - 1 to 5 yearsFurniture & fittings - 5 yearsOffice equipment - 3 to 5 yearsRenovation - 5 yearsLeasehold property - 50 yearsFully depreciated assets are retained in the financial statements until no longer in used.

(c) Members’ subscriptionsMembers’ subscriptions are taken up on accrual basis.

(d) Interest incomeInterest income is recognised on accrual basis.

(e) Currency conversionMonetary assets and liabilities expressed in foreign currencies are translated into Singapore dollars atrates of exchange ruling at the balance sheet date. Transactions during the financial year are translatedinto Singapore dollars at rates of exchange ruling on the transaction dates. Differences in exchange areincluded in the income and expenditure account.

(f) Income taxIncome tax expense is determined on the basis of tax effect accounting, using the liability method, andit is applied to all temporary differences at the balance sheet date between the carrying amounts ofassets and liabilities and the amounts used for tax purposes.

Deferred tax liabilities are recognised for all taxable temporary differences.

Deferred tax assets are recognised for all deductible temporary differences to the extent that it is probablethat taxable profit will be available against which the deductible temporary difference can be utilised.

Current tax and deferred tax are charged or credited directly to equity if the tax relates to items thatare credited or charged, in the same or a different period, directly to equity.

A deferred tax liability is recognised for all taxable temporary differences, unless the deferred tax liabilityarises from goodwill for which amortisation is not deductible for tax purposes.
